Fun Times and Flight
Fun time and flight A clock from Salvador Dali warped and draped in place surreally oozing the minutes from birth to demise in a landscape of our own making of how we narrate life and the story filled with passion love disappointment transition… Paintings of words and brushed colours danced song oiled voices splash meaning fly along our journey for when bells toll time-pieces chime ‘Chronos’ floats in remembrance anticipation flights of fancy and escape… Strange and humorous those days past realigned by the present one blink and the moment is gone while the river flows around us never the same as time stands still and ticks just the same cascades the rapids of life… Sequential on one hand of the clock times counts and alludes to one thing leading to other like a winged relic of reasoned emotion with intuition significance left behind intervals measured and quantified like delusions of science… Can ‘Kairos’ the indeterminate yet permanent quality of en-lived stories and en-storied lives of narration and lined context fly just the same when epiphanies last forever when what matters most positions the other hand firmly… Time journeys meanders along the path both forward and backward remembering the future and changing the past that is how both ‘Chronos’ and ‘Kairos’ move neck-breaking speed’s painful arrest when Dali’s meaning melts us together… It seems funny how and when times fly or when we placidly reason that our perspective is moving and not the clock after all 05th October 2016 flying past or is it?
